MetroPlusHealth is seeking a forward-thinking Director of AI Innovation & Strategic Initiatives to lead the identification, evaluation, and implementation of artificial intelligence solutions that advance the organization's mission to deliver high-quality, equitable, and accessible care to New Yorkers. This role will drive AI-related strategy, manage pilots and execution, cultivate vendor partnerships, and perform ongoing market and technology research to ensure MetroPlusHealth remains at the forefront of digital transformation.

This position plays a critical role in helping MetroPlusHealth leverage AI to:

  • Improve member experience
  • Streamline operations
  • Enhance clinical decision support
  • Drive cost savings
  • Innovate on behalf of New Yorkers who depend on the health plan

This is a matrixed management position with direct oversight of project resources. 

Scope of Role & Responsibilities

  1. AI Strategy & Opportunity Identification
    • Identify high-impact AI use cases that align with MetroPlusHealth’s clinical, operational, and member experience priorities.
    • Conduct assessments to determine feasibility, risks, and expected ROI for potential AI initiatives.
    • Collaborate with leaders across clinical, operations, population health, claims, and member engagement areas to uncover pain points and opportunities for AI-driven improvements.
  2. Lead Execution of AI Pilots & Programs
    • Oversee end-to-end design, planning, and delivery of AI pilots, ensuring alignment with organizational goals, compliance, and data governance standards.
    • Manage project timelines, milestones, outcomes tracking, and post-pilot evaluation.
    • Drive cross-functional coordination with IT, data analytics, clinical operations, and compliance.
  3. Vendor Engagement & Relationship Management
    • Identify, evaluate, and manage relationships with AI technology vendors, startups, and strategic partners.
    • Conduct due diligence on capabilities, privacy/security standards, and integration requirements.
    • Serve as the primary liaison between MetroPlusHealth and external AI solution providers.
  4. Market Research & Landscape Monitoring
    • Continuously monitor trends in AI, generative AI, machine learning, automation, and healthcare innovation.
    • Benchmark MetroPlusHealth’s approach against industry best practices.
    • Prepare insights reports and recommendations for executive leadership, highlighting emerging technologies and competitive opportunities.
  5. Cross-Functional Partnership & Change Management
    • Collaborate with IT, legal, compliance, data governance, and clinical leaders to ensure safe, ethical, and compliant adoption of AI.
    • Support change management and user adoption for new AI tools and workflows.
    • Communicate progress and outcomes to senior leadership and stakeholders.

Required Education, Training & Professional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ree required; Master’s in Business, Health Administration, Data/AI, or related field preferred.
  • 7–10+ years of experience in digital transformation, AI/ML initiatives, healthcare technology, or innovation roles.
  • Experience leading AI product pilots, digital projects, or emerging technology programs.
  • Strong understanding of healthcare operations, health plans, regulatory requirements (HIPAA, CMS, etc.).
  • Demonstrated ability to work with vendors, evaluate AI solutions, and manage technical partnerships.
  • Strategic thinker with excellent communication, collaboration, and project management skills.
